(Photo) Green & White Flag Real Madrid Skipper Wrapped Himself In After CL Win Wasn't Nigeria's
Published: June 05, 2017
The green and white flag Real Madrid skipper Sergio Ramos wrapped himself in after the Spanish champions won the Champions League on Saturday wasn't a Nigerian flag, amid speculations that he was promoting the country.
Ramos was born in the province of Seville, Andalusia, an autonomous community in southern Spain.
The Nigerian flag has a vertical bicolour triband of green, white and green; with the Coat of arms in the centre, but the Andalusian flag consists of three equal horizontal stripes, colored green, white, and green.
In the television images, the entirety of the Andalusian flag was being blocked by Croatian midfielder Luka Modrić, hence the added confusion of it being a Nigerian flag.
Ramos began his career with hometown club Sevilla, spending nine years with The White and Reds, before he was snapped up by Real Madrid in 2005.
